IP66 ratings IC WSM 2 B A 2 D24 Ordering Key Function Main/Sub Module No of channels Mute function Adjustment Output Power supply for system Product Description Wireless Entrapment Protec-
Industrial tion Device Doors. The is designed to replace the con-
nection cable between the ESPE (electro-sensitive pro-
tective equipment) and the door controller. The sub mod-
ule has input for either, N.C. ESPE, N.O. 8.2 koHm ESPE or our own low consumption photoelectric ESPE N.C. con-
tact. The system is designed for high reliability using 2.4 GHz duplex communica-
tion between the main and sub module. The main mod-
ule can handle up to 4 sub modules i.e. one system can handle 8 ESPEs. The sub module is put to live by a test signal from the main module and sat awake for the time set at then sub module up to 80 seconds.
